Learning to Play Roulette the Easy Way


Roulette is one of the most popular games in any casino, renowned for its signature rotating wheel and the excitement of chance as the ball lands on a number. Learning how to play roulette is straightforward, making it a favourite game for newcomers. The game requires placing chips on numbers or colours.

The wheel features numbered compartments—half red, half black, and one or two green (for zero and double zero). Players can bet on a single number, a combination, or a colour. Once all bets are placed, the dealer sets the wheel in motion and releases the ball. When the ball comes to rest, the result are announced.

There are two main types of roulette — European version and American version with double zero. The single-zero format favours players more. Must-Visit Attractions in Goa


When organising your visit, make sure to include some of the important places to visit in Goa. The state is split between North and South Goa, each with its unique charm.

In the northern belt, you’ll find party beaches and historic forts. Visit Fort Aguada for its rich past and panoramic views of the Arabian Sea. The famous Chapora Fort, featured in films, offers another scenic spot for photography. Old Goa is home to majestic cathedrals like the Basilica of Bom Jesus and Se Cathedral, both showcasing beautiful baroque design.

South Goa, on the other hand, is a peaceful retreat. Palolem, Colva, and Agonda are ideal for quiet getaways. The Dudhsagar Waterfalls, near the Karnataka border, is another famous destination, especially during the monsoon season when it’s in full flow.

Cultural explorers can also visit heritage museums and cultural centres, which offer insights into Goa’s Portuguese heritage and local artistry. Whether you are chasing excitement or serenity, these attractions offer a complete experience that defines the spirit of Goa.

Top Experiences in Panjim


The heart of Goa – Panjim, is a blend of colonial charm and modern vibrancy. There are numerous things to do in Goa Panjim that showcase its heritage and cosmopolitan side. The city is known for its riverside promenade, pastel-toned architecture, and charming chapels. Fontainhas, the Latin Quarter, is a must-visit area known for its vintage lanes and colonial homes.

For a glimpse of Goan life, stroll through the markets where you can find local produce and artisan goods. The mighty Mandovi is another focal point — this is where most of the luxury casinos and river cruises operate, offering a special way to enjoy evenings. You can also take sunset cruises with entertainment and authentic meals.

Nature lovers can visit the nearby Miramar Beach or Salim Ali Bird Sanctuary. For a cultural touch, explore the local museum or join cultural events held throughout the year. Panjim offers the ideal combination of heritage and leisure, making it a highlight for every visitor.
